对于面向中国大陆与亚太用户的接口服务,选择香港服务器往往能在可用性、延迟与法规合规之间取得最佳平衡。最好的方案通常是位于香港机房且具备多线BGP直连、电信/联通优选链路的云或物理主机;最佳(性价比)方案是香港VPS或轻量云结合国内加速通道;而最便宜的解决方案则可用廉价VPS或邻近新加坡节点配合CDN做边缘缓存以减小跨境流量。
评估API响应时间首先要看链路(traceroute/mtr)和首字节时间(TTFB)。从多个大陆地区做并行测试,统计平均延迟、抖动与丢包率。优质香港机房应显示稳定的中转跳数、低抖动及低丢包;若出现高丢包,多由国际出口拥塞或链路质量差造成,需要更换供应商或走专线。
降低跨境请求丢包可从网络层和应用层同时入手:选择多线BGP和电信/联通直连、启用链路冗余;使用TCP优化(如调大拥塞窗口、启用TCP Fast Open);若是UDP协议可考虑FEC前向纠错;同时在应用端加入重试、幂等和超时策略以避免请求丢失导致的错误体验。
将HTTP/2或QUIC(HTTP/3)用于API可以显著减少握手次数与头部开销,降低延迟并提高在丢包环境下的恢复能力。启用TLS会话重用、OCSP stapling并尽量减少握手次数,以降低首次请求延迟。gRPC在内部服务调用也能带来更低延迟与更高并发效率。
对静态响应或可缓存的API结果,使用CDN或边缘缓存能把请求放在用户侧附近,明显提升响应速度并减少跨境包。选择支持动态加速与路由优化的CDN能在不可缓存场景下仍减少往返时延。
在香港机房的服务器上,调优TCP参数(如net.core.netdev_max_backlog、tcp_rmem/tcp_wmem等)、调整连接数与keepalive、选用高效的反向代理(如Nginx/Envoy)和使用异步框架,都能提升并发处理与响应速度。对于高并发API,建议使用连接池和短连接复用。
持续监控是关键。部署分布式探针、应用性能监控(APM)和日志追踪,定期用ping、mtr、curl与压测工具对比不同机房响应。建立SLA告警,发现跨境丢包或延时突增时能快速切换到备用链路或节点。
做高可用设计:多可用区或多机房部署香港主节点,结合内地备份或海外备用;使用DNS Anycast或全局负载均衡能在链路异常时自动切换,减少用户感知的中断。
若预算充足,选择具备直连中国运营商通道且有强大网络互联的厂商能获得最低延迟与最稳丢包率;若追求性价比,可优先考虑香港轻量云或VPS并配合第三方CDN与加速通道;最便宜方案则需提高容错与退避策略来弥补链路不稳带来的影响。
从选机房、链路评测到协议优化、缓存策略与监控告警,形成标准化部署流程:1) 多点延迟/丢包基准测试;2) 选择多线BGP或专线;3) 启用HTTP/2或QUIC;4) 部署CDN与边缘缓存;5) 调优TCP与服务器参数;6) 持续监控与自动切换。
总体上,通过合理选择具备直连能力的香港服务器、结合传输协议优化、CDN边缘与严格监测,可以在成本可控的前提下显著加速API响应时间并减少跨境请求丢包。建议先做小范围A/B测试验证链路与性能,再逐步扩展为生产部署。